#0121e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0121e4 is composed of 0.4% red, 12.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 231.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 44.9%. #0121e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#0242ff with #0000c9.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#0121e4 color description : Vivid blue.
#0121e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0121e4 has RGB values of R:1, G:33, B:228 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.86,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 74212.
